Secondhand Golf Gear Markets
Seoul's secondhand golf gear markets are a treasure trove for budget-conscious golfers and those seeking vintage or hard-to-find equipment. These markets, often tucked away in bustling districts like Yongsan or Jongno, offer a unique shopping experience where haggling is expected and deals are plentiful. Unlike online platforms, these physical markets allow you to inspect clubs, bags, and accessories firsthand, ensuring you get exactly what you need. For instance, the Golf Town market near Yongsan Station is renowned for its wide selection of pre-owned clubs from top brands like Titleist and Callaway, often at 30-50% off retail prices.
Navigating these markets requires a bit of strategy. Arrive early, as the best items sell quickly, especially on weekends. Bring a knowledgeable friend or a golf club fitting guide to ensure the equipment suits your swing. Sellers are often open to negotiation, so don’t hesitate to ask for a lower price, particularly if you’re buying multiple items. For example, a set of used irons might start at ₩300,000 but could drop to ₩250,000 with persistence. Keep in mind that while prices are lower, warranties are rare, so inspect items thoroughly for wear and tear.
For those new to secondhand shopping, start with smaller purchases like gloves or balls to get a feel for the market dynamics. Once comfortable, graduate to bigger-ticket items like drivers or putters. Markets like Seoul Golf Bazaar in Jongno often host seasonal sales, where discounts can reach up to 60%. Additionally, many sellers offer trade-in options, allowing you to offset costs by bringing in your old gear. This not only saves money but also promotes sustainability in a sport often criticized for its environmental impact.

Specialty Golf Fitting Centers
Seoul's golf enthusiasts seeking precision and performance turn to specialty golf fitting centers, where the art of customization meets cutting-edge technology. These centers are not mere retail spaces but laboratories of personalization, where every club is tailored to the unique swing dynamics of the individual. Unlike off-the-shelf purchases, a fitting session here involves a meticulous analysis of swing speed, launch angle, and spin rate, ensuring that the equipment complements the golfer’s natural abilities. For instance, a golfer with a slower swing speed might benefit from a lighter shaft and a higher lofted driver, adjustments that can only be determined through professional fitting.
The process begins with a comprehensive assessment using launch monitors like TrackMan or GCQuad, which capture data points in real-time. Fitters then experiment with various clubhead models, shaft flexes, and grip sizes to optimize distance, accuracy, and feel. This trial-and-error method, though time-consuming, is invaluable. A study by the PGA found that properly fitted clubs can improve a golfer’s accuracy by up to 30%, a statistic that underscores the importance of this service. For beginners or amateurs, starting with a full bag fitting might be overwhelming; instead, focus on the driver and irons first, as these clubs have the most significant impact on overall performance.
One standout feature of Seoul’s specialty fitting centers is their integration of biomechanical analysis. Some centers employ high-speed cameras and pressure plates to evaluate posture, stance, and weight transfer, ensuring that the clubs align with the golfer’s physical attributes. This holistic approach is particularly beneficial for older golfers or those with physical limitations, as it minimizes strain and maximizes efficiency. For example, a golfer with a history of back pain might be fitted with a shorter, lighter putter to reduce bending and twisting.
Cost is often a concern, but the investment is justified by the long-term benefits. A full bag fitting in Seoul typically ranges from ₩500,000 to ₩1,500,000, depending on the center and the extent of customization. While this may seem steep, consider it a preventative measure against the frustration and expense of repeatedly buying ill-suited equipment. Many centers also offer follow-up sessions to fine-tune the fit as the golfer’s skills evolve, ensuring that the equipment remains optimized over time.

Golf Equipment at Department Stores
Seoul's department stores are a treasure trove for golfers seeking convenience and variety under one roof. Major retailers like Lotte Department Store, Shinsegae, and Hyundai Department Store dedicate entire sections to golf equipment, catering to both beginners and seasoned players. These sections often feature a curated selection of clubs, apparel, and accessories from top brands such as Titleist, Callaway, and TaylorMade. The advantage? You can compare products side by side, try out clubs in-store, and receive advice from knowledgeable staff, all while enjoying the comfort of a high-end shopping environment.
For those new to the sport, department stores offer a low-pressure way to explore golf equipment without feeling overwhelmed. Many stores provide fitting services, where professionals analyze your swing and recommend clubs tailored to your skill level and body type. This personalized approach ensures you invest in gear that enhances your game rather than hindering it. Additionally, department stores frequently run promotions or bundle deals, making it easier on your wallet to start or upgrade your golf collection.
One standout feature of buying golf equipment at department stores is the seamless integration of shopping experiences. After selecting your clubs, you can browse golf apparel, shoes, and even travel gear in adjacent sections. Brands like Nike Golf, Adidas, and Under Armour often have dedicated corners, allowing you to coordinate your on-course look effortlessly. Some stores even offer exclusive collaborations or limited-edition items, adding a touch of luxury to your golf wardrobe.
However, it’s worth noting that department stores may not always carry niche or specialized golf equipment. If you’re in the market for custom-built clubs or rare accessories, you might need to explore dedicated golf shops or online retailers. Still, for the majority of golfers, department stores strike a perfect balance between accessibility, quality, and service.
